Management Meeting Minutes — Pricing Committee

Present: T. Ralven (chair), M. Osprey, D. Quill.

Agreed: legacy customers on the Cindral Basic plan move to current list pricing in two waves, starting next quarter. Uplift averages 11%. Osprey to prepare churn modelling by Friday; Quill drafts customer notice with a 60-day lead. Support to receive retention scripts before wave one. Exceptions require director sign-off. No public announcement until comms pack is approved. The strategic background is noted below.

confidential, bawip-fahap: Gross margin on Ulaael came in at 5 percent against a plan of 10 percent. Only 5 of the 100 pilot accounts renewed Ulaael, so a churn review is set for July 1.

Q: How do I get into the shared lab on level 5?

The level 5 lab at Marrowgate Tower is shared between our group and the Dunnerly analytics team. Your standard staff badge opens the main lab door during business hours (08:00–18:00). Outside those hours, or if your badge hasn't been provisioned yet, use the keypad on the west entrance. Dunnerly staff have their own separate code, so don't share yours with them. The current code for our team is as follows.

staff pass of tajog-bahap = bdg-GTUUI-82661

Subject: Office move — Thursday collection

To the dispatch desk, for the driver's coordinator: the move from the Larkspur Annex to the third floor of Corbelhouse is confirmed for Thursday. There are eighteen crates in total, each numbered and listed on the attached manifest; crates 14 through 18 contain finance files and must travel together in one vehicle. Lift access at both ends has been booked. Please observe the courier hand-over instruction that appears below.

drop instructions, hahip-badug: the quenox ralath courier leaves the kaseth fraiel rusiel tameth belys istdor ralion giliel ledger at gate 7830 under passcode 165413

Ticket: Parcelwing webhook — retry policy sign-off. For new team members: the parcel-tracking webhook delivers status events to carrier subscribers with exponential backoff up to six attempts. This change adds a dead-letter queue and signature rotation every 90 days. Please review the payload schema doc before commenting. Deployment is blocked until the retry policy is formally signed off by the person named below.

signatory, yahog-badug: Quenix Ulaael